Specialty Orthopedic Group·Cleveland, Mississippi
The Nurse Practitioner will serve as the primary provider in the Cleveland clinic, managing an independent patient schedule to evaluate, diagnose, and treat orthopedic and musculoskeletal conditions. Key duties include ordering diagnostics, performing procedures, coordinating care, and educating patients on treatment and recovery.
Specialty Orthopedic Group is currently seeking a confident and compassionate Nurse Practitioner (NP) to serve as the primary full-time provider at our Cleveland clinic. Candidate must be willing to travel to our Oxford clinic for training as needed. Mileage reimbursement for travel to clinics outside of assigned primary location is provided.
Role Description The Nurse Practitioner role will serve as the primary provider in our Cleveland clinic. This role offers a high level of autonomy in managing patient care, with the support and collaboration of orthopedic physicians who regularly rotate through the practice. The ideal candidate thrives in an independent setting while valuing teamwork and delivering exceptional, patient-centered care.
Candidates must possess a current Nurse Practitioner license in Mississippi and should ideally have experience in orthopedics or sports medicine. The role requires comfort with a high degree of independence, strong clinical judgment, and the ability to thrive in a leadership role within the clinic setting.
